rosette
US /roʊˈzet/
UK /roʊˈzet/

1.
rozet, gül şeklinde süs
a rose-shaped decoration, typically made of ribbon and awarded to winners of a competition
:
•
The champion horse wore a blue rosette on its bridle.
Şampiyon atın dizgininde mavi bir rozet vardı.
•
She pinned a small fabric rosette to her dress.
Elbisesine küçük bir kumaş rozet iliştirdi.
2.
rozet, yaprak kümesi
a cluster of leaves growing in a circle from a common center, typically close to the ground
:
•
The dandelion formed a tight rosette of leaves.
Karahindiba sıkı bir yaprak rozeti oluşturdu.
•
Many succulents grow in a rosette pattern.
Birçok sukulent rozet şeklinde büyür.
